From c1fab6222c217ceccc839af47e66a160dc8dcfe9 Mon Sep 17 00:00:00 2001 From: Jacob Cody Wimer Date: Fri, 11 May 2018 11:31:27 -0400 Subject: [PATCH] Trying to get ifup ifdown to not get stuck --- roles/configure-interfaces/tasks/main.yml |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/roles/configure-interfaces/tasks/main.yml b/roles/configure-interfaces/tasks/main.yml index 1a4a1d0..afa3a62 100644 --- a/roles/configure-interfaces/tasks/main.yml +++ b/roles/configure-interfaces/tasks/main.yml @@ -10,6 +10,9 @@ template: src=../roles/configure-interfaces/templates/eth.cfg.j2 dest=/etc/network/interfaces.d/{{ interface_name }}.cfg - name: Up down interface - raw: ifdown {{ interface_name }} && ifup {{ interface_name }} + shell: ifdown {{ interface_name }} && ifup {{ interface_name }} + async: 0 + poll: 0 + ignore_errors: true vars: interface_name: eth0